    Billy Bob Thornton has a theory about why Taylor Sheridan isn’t being recognized at award shows. “I think a lot of it’s political. I really do,” the “Landman” star, 70, said in a new interview with Variety. “I think some people assume Taylor is some sort of right-wing guy or something, and he’s really not.” SNIP “Even with this show being about the oil business, he just shows you what it’s like. He’s not saying ‘Rah, rah, rah for oil,’ ” the actor explained. “It’s just the people who work in this business or who are affected by this business,...

    This review contains spoilers for Season 2 of “Landman.” But honestly, it must be seen to be believed. Episode 1 of the second season of “Landman” — ostensibly about Tommy Norris, a fixer for an oil company — kicks off with a minute-long rant against breakfast. In Episode 4, a sand hauler plows into a pickup truck on company land. There are multiple fatalities. We basically never hear about it again. In Episode 7, Tommy and his ex-wife-turned-fiancée Angela (Ali Larter, given acres of scenery to chew), have an unprintable shouting match about the appropriate uses of an omelet. Also,...

    The first season of the Paramount+ series Landman has turned out to be a very surprising hit. Not merely because of the incredible acting by Billy Bob Thornton as the landman Tommy Norton, or by Jon Hamm as Monty Miller the oil company CEO, but also surprisingly because it has been giving the audience economic lessons, told in an entertaining manner, on the importance of the petroleum industry. The final episode of the season, although quite thrilling in its development (no spoilers here) was equally as impressive for what it revealed about the oil business starting with the opener of...
